Biography

Katie Moore is a Senior Lecturer in Materials Characterisation at the University of Manchester, where she has been since October 2014. She holds a D.Phil in Materials Science from the University of Oxford, where she also completed her MEng in Materials Science. Her research primarily focuses on the application of NanoSIMS (Nanoscale Secondary Ion Mass Spectrometry) to investigate trace element uptake in crops, including the uptake of arsenic in rice and iron in wheat grains. Moore’s expertise includes essential techniques for the detection of hydrogen and deuterium in various materials, particularly in relation to the study of hydrogen embrittlement in alloys. She has led numerous projects on hydrogen diffusion and corrosion in zirconium alloys used in nuclear applications, and her work significantly contributes to the development of alloy materials that resist hydrogen embrittlement. In addition, she has been involved in several committees, such as the UKSAF, and contributes to the advancement of educational practices through her fellowship with the Higher Education Academy. Her recent research also delves into the implications of trace elements on human health through agricultural produce.
